WebMay 14, 2024 · Instructions. In a small saucepan, add your fruit and place it over medium heat. Bring it to a simmer, and gently mix through it, for the berries to break down. Add the lemon juice and chia seeds and mix well, until combined. Allow the jam to simmer for a further 5 minutes.

WebSep 28, 2024 · Gooseberry Nutrition Facts. One cup (150g) of raw gooseberries provides 66 calories, 1.3g of protein, 15g of carbohydrates, and 0.9g of fat.
